After a bit of reading through the Customs site and PDFs:
The B710 "IMPORTING WEAPONS - SPECIFIED PERSON" flier is the only one that mentions laser pointers and says:
A certified copy of a licence or authorisation that demonstrates the importer is authorised to possess the goods for the importer’s intended use in accordance with the law of the State or Territory in which the goods are to be used.
and that astronomy is a legitimate purpose.
The B709B "IMPORTING WEAPONS - POLICE CERTIFICATION TEST" flier has:
WHAT GOODS CAN BE IMPORTED UNDER THE POLICE CERTIFICATION TEST?
• Daggers
• Blowpipes and darts
• Nunchakus
• Crossbows and parts
• Slingshots and parts
• Star knives
• Throwing knives, blades and spikes.
Nothing about laser pointers. It says the rules as to whether you need this clearance may vary from state to state, and you have to **apply** for a B709B.
You appear to be able to import and possess a pointer in one state but not be permitted to take it across the border to a use it for a legitimate purpose in another.
